What the Team is Known For

Deutsch Kerrigan LLP has a longstanding construction practice that is recommended for its impressive technical expertise and handling of complex litigation and contractual matters. Its broad experience includes delay damage claims, bid disputes and professional malpractice litigation. The firm's client base encompasses a range of design professionals, contractors and engineers.
